Boost Your Credibility: Mastering Communication to Build Trust

Building Trust Through Effective Communication: A Foundation for Credibility and Reliability



Trust, a cornerstone of successful interpersonal and professional relationships, is fundamentally built upon effective communication. This article explores key strategies for establishing credibility and reliability through communication, drawing upon established communication theories and models. We will define credibility as the believability and trustworthiness of a source, and reliability as the consistency and dependability of that source's actions and communications. These concepts are intertwined and mutually reinforcing in the process of trust building.



1. Active Listening and Empathetic Communication: Active listening, a fundamental principle of person-centered communication, involves fully concentrating on the speaker, understanding their message, responding thoughtfully, and remembering the conversation. This demonstrates respect and validates the other party's perspective, fostering a climate of trust (Rogers, person-centered therapy). Coupled with empathy, the ability to understand and share the feelings of another, active listening creates a strong foundation for building rapport and trust. Empathetic communication, focusing on both the cognitive and emotional aspects of the message received, allows for a deeper understanding and strengthens the relational bond.



2. Transparency, Honesty, and Integrity: The principle of transparency dictates that all relevant information is openly shared, minimizing ambiguity and fostering a sense of openness. Honesty, the practice of truthfulness and sincerity, is crucial for building credibility. Consistent adherence to ethical principles and demonstrating integrity – aligning words with actions – significantly enhances trust. This aligns with the communication model emphasizing the importance of congruence between verbal and nonverbal cues. Incongruence can severely damage credibility and trust.



3. Commitment and Follow-Through: Reliability is directly demonstrated by consistently following through on commitments and keeping promises. This aligns with expectancy violation theory, where exceeding expectations, in this case by delivering on promises, can increase trust. Conversely, failure to meet commitments significantly reduces trust and erodes the relationship. This underscores the importance of realistic goal setting and effective time management.



4. Expertise and Credibility: Demonstrating competence and expertise in one's field enhances credibility. Sharing valuable insights, offering practical solutions, and using evidence-based arguments positions an individual as a reliable source of information. This is directly relevant to the source credibility model, which highlights expertise, trustworthiness, and goodwill as key dimensions influencing the persuasiveness and believability of a message.



5. Strategic Communication and Channel Selection: Effective communication necessitates selecting the appropriate communication channel. Face-to-face interaction allows for rich nonverbal cues, while email might be suitable for formal communication. The choice depends on the message's urgency, sensitivity, and the desired level of formality. Using the appropriate channel minimizes misinterpretations and maximizes message clarity, promoting trust. This is connected to media richness theory, which emphasizes the importance of choosing a channel that aligns with the complexity and ambiguity of the message.



6. Respectful and Professional Conduct: Treating individuals with respect and kindness regardless of their position or background builds trust. Acknowledging their contributions, valuing their opinions, and fostering a collaborative environment promote inclusivity and mutual respect. This is directly related to the principles of ethical communication, highlighting the importance of fairness, empathy, and consideration for others. Respectful communication signals a valuing of relationships, leading to increased trust.



7. Responsiveness and Timeliness: Promptly responding to communications demonstrates reliability and respect for others' time. Delayed or absent responses can be interpreted as disinterest or lack of commitment, eroding trust. Timeliness also aligns with the principles of efficient and effective communication.



8. Collaborative Communication and Feedback Mechanisms: Effective collaboration depends on open communication and trust. Actively listening to colleagues' ideas, valuing their input, and constructively addressing disagreements create a supportive environment. Regular feedback and constructive criticism further strengthen the collaborative process, leading to increased trust and mutual respect. This relates to the concept of feedback loops within communication networks. Constructive feedback demonstrates commitment to continuous improvement and enhances trust.



9. Confidentiality and Data Protection: Respecting the privacy of others and maintaining confidentiality enhances trust and shows responsible handling of sensitive information. This is crucial for building long-term relationships, both professionally and personally, and reinforces the value of integrity.




Conclusions and Recommendations


Building trust through effective communication is a continuous process requiring consistent effort and commitment. Active listening, transparency, honesty, and reliability are fundamental elements. By understanding and applying communication theories, such as the source credibility model, expectancy violation theory, and media richness theory, individuals and organizations can strategically build trust and cultivate stronger relationships. Future research could explore the specific impact of different communication styles and cultural nuances on trust-building in diverse settings. Investigating the role of technology-mediated communication in shaping trust will also prove valuable. The strategies outlined offer a framework for enhancing communication effectiveness and fostering a culture of trust, ultimately contributing to improved interpersonal relations and organizational success. Measuring the impact of trust-building interventions across different contexts will allow for more effective and targeted strategies to be developed.
